Misaligned Tracks
Signs: The door might be challenging to open or close, or it might not slide efficiently.Causes: Wear and tear, debris in the track, or structural problems with the door frame.Service: Clean the track, realign the door, or replace the track if essential.
Broken Rollers
Symptoms: The door might be noisy or may not slide at all.Causes: Wear and tear, damage from heavy usage, or debris captured in the rollers.Solution: Replace the rollers with new ones.
Harmed Frames
Signs: The door might not fit correctly, or it might be breezy.Causes: Structural damage, rot, or warping.Solution: Repair or replace the harmed frame.
Seal and Weatherstripping Issues
Signs: Drafts, air leaks, or water infiltration.Causes: Worn or damaged seals and weatherstripping.Solution: Replace the seals and weatherstripping.
Locking Mechanism Problems

Routine Cleaning
Frequency: Clean the door and track at least once a year.Technique: Use a soft cloth or brush to get rid of dirt and debris. Avoid utilizing extreme chemicals that can damage the door or track.
Lubrication
Frequency: Lubricate the rollers and locking mechanism every 6 months.Approach: Use a silicone-based lubricant to guarantee smooth operation.
Evaluation
Frequency: Inspect the door and frame for indications of wear and tear a minimum of as soon as a year.Technique: Check for loose screws, damaged seals, and any other issues that might impact the door’s efficiency.
Weatherproofing
Frequency: Check the seals and weatherstripping at least when a year.Technique: Replace any worn or broken seals to avoid drafts and water infiltration.
